See how to replace the front ball joints in your Yamaha YXZ1000R in this video from Partzilla.com. The top and bottom ball joints on the steering knuckle are the same part number, as are the circlips that hold them. So order two of each for one side, four if you’re doing the left and the right. We’ll start by removing the hub and the caliper, and then we’ll work on the suspension components like the A-arm and shock. With those removed, we can get the steering knuckle free of the unit and remove the ball joints. We’ll then press in the lower ball joint, and then we’ll completely remove the upper A-arm from the unit to press in the upper ball joint. Then, we’ll get everything reinstalled. A bit of advice: if you’re going to pull everything apart, do yourself a favor and do the top and bottom. They tend to wear out equally, and it’s a lot of work to not just replace them both while you’re at it. Read how to do this job step by step here: https://www.partzilla.com/blog/yamaha...
